Alphabet Inc. is the parent company of Google, and it offers a wide range of products and services that people use every day. This includes Google Search, YouTube for videos, Gmail for email, and Google Maps for directions. They also provide cloud services, which help businesses store and manage their data online. Additionally, Alphabet is involved in new and innovative projects like healthcare services and other internet technologies.
Streams of revenue
Google Search & Other:56%
Google Cloud:13%
Google Subscriptions, Platforms, And Devices:12%
YouTube Ads:10%
Google Network:9%
Other Bets:0%
Geographic Distribution
UNITED STATES:49%
EMEA:29%
Asia Pacific:16%
Americas Excluding United States:6%
